On Thu, Feb 21, 2008 at 10:01 AM,  <BRIAN.M.CARTY at nuim.ie> wrote:

> I am having a problem getting audio out of my Dell D620 using Fedora 5.
> Onboard sound (SigmaTel Audio)does not appear to send anything to
> thespeakers or headphone output when playing a cd, playing a wav file,
> orrendering audio with Csound.

I'd upgrade to Fedora 6 or 7 -- I have a Dell 620 and audio works just
fine with those versions.

Or better yet, install fc6 or f7 and install Planet CCRMA over top. My
main studio machine uses f7 + CCRMA and it's very painless to setup
audio. I recently switched from Delta 1010 to RME Multiface and didn't
have to do a damn thing driver-wise (The Windows partition of the same
machine didn't fare so well)

Just to make sure, did you open up alsamixer to make sure the levels were set?
